摘要: 转帖:http://hi.baidu.com/configuration/item/97fddeea252818d0eb34c964有时候使用Git工作得小心翼翼,特别是涉及到一些高级操作,例如reset,rebase和merge。甚至一些很小的操作,例如删除一个分支,我都担心数据丢失。不久之前,我在做一些大动作(rebasing)之前,我总是备份整个版本库,以防万一。直到最近我才发现git的历史记录是不可修改的,也就是说你不能更改任何已经发生的事情。你做的任何操作都只是在原来的操作上修改。也就是说,即使你删除了一个分支,修改了一个提交,或者强制重置,你仍然可以回滚这些操作。让我们来看一些例子 阅读全文
posted @ 2013-04-08 13:49 鍒樻爧 阅读(96713) 评论(6) 推荐(14) 编辑